Transaction 15fe186328737cd1fa0d1348d5436f0457476e60b24f54c4a1f973300855d771
1 Input
1 Output
-
15fe186328737cd1fa0d1348d5436f0457476e60b24f54c4a1f973300855d771:0
- value
- 3048092
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 079e932722a5f4134a67e23af5cfe1eeb2747415 OP_EQUAL
- address
- 32PJcriLtHtv2CesuA3bUdbivpPrDfhsjY